Understanding Wireless Systems
Implementing smart home lighting control begins with understanding the fundamental technologies that make wireless operation possible. Most systems rely on protocols like Zigbee, Z-Wave, or Wi-Fi to communicate between your lights and controlling devices. These protocols ensure reliable connections and allow multiple wireless LED lights to work together seamlessly throughout your residence.

Popular Platforms
Philips Hue Ecosystem
The Philips Hue platform remains one of the most established choices for smart home lighting control. This ecosystem offers extensive compatibility with third-party devices and supports millions of color combinations. Users appreciate the intuitive app interface and the robust bridge system that coordinates all wireless LED lights within the network.
LIFX Direct Connection
LIFX products distinguish themselves by connecting directly to your home Wi-Fi network, eliminating the need for additional hubs. This approach simplifies installation for those seeking straightforward automated lighting systems without complex setup procedures. Each bulb communicates independently, providing reliable voice control lighting capabilities.
Installation Basics
Getting started with smart home lighting control typically requires minimal technical expertise. Most wireless LED lights install just like traditional bulbs, screwing into existing fixtures without any rewiring. After physical installation, users download the manufacturer’s app and follow step-by-step pairing instructions to connect each light to their network.
Many beginners find it helpful to start with flexible strip options for accent areas before expanding to whole-room implementations. This gradual approach allows you to familiarize yourself with automated lighting systems while building confidence in the technology’s reliability and versatility.

Automation Features
Scheduling Capabilities
One of the most practical aspects of smart home lighting control involves creating customized schedules. Automated lighting systems can turn wireless LED lights on before you arrive home, simulate occupancy during vacations, and gradually dim in the evening to support healthy sleep patterns. These schedules operate automatically without requiring daily manual intervention.
Scene Creation
Creating scenes allows you to save specific combinations of brightness and color across multiple rooms. With a single command, voice control lighting systems can transform your entire home’s ambiance for activities like movie watching, dinner parties, or focused work sessions. Security Benefits
Presence Simulation
Using smart home lighting control for security creates convincing occupancy simulations during absences. Automated lighting systems can randomly vary timing and room selection, making it appear someone is home even during extended vacations. This deterrent effect reduces break-in risks compared to homes with predictable or absent lighting patterns.
Integration with Cameras
Many wireless LED lights integrate directly with security cameras and motion sensors. When movement is detected, automated lighting systems can flood areas with bright light while simultaneously alerting homeowners through smartphone notifications. Troubleshooting Tips
Connectivity Issues
When smart home lighting control experiences connectivity problems, the solution often involves checking your Wi-Fi network strength. Wireless LED lights require stable connections to function reliably, so ensure your router provides adequate coverage throughout your residence. Consider adding mesh network extenders if dead zones prevent consistent operation of automated lighting systems.
Unresponsive Bulbs
Occasionally, individual wireless LED lights may become unresponsive to voice control lighting commands. Power cycling the affected bulb typically resolves these issues. Simply turn the light off at the power source, wait ten seconds, then restore power. Most automated lighting systems will automatically reconnect once the bulb reinitializes.
